AppSource -sovellusten salainen koodi voidaan tallentaa Azure Key Vaultiin
Tärkeä
Tämä sisältö on arkistoitu eikä sitä päivitetä. Uusimmat ohjeet ovat kohdassa Microsoft Dynamics 365:n tuoteohjeet. Uusimmat julkaisusuunnitelmat ovat kohdassa Dynamics 365:n ja Microsoft Power Platformin julkaisusuunnitelmat.
Käyttö | Julkinen esiversio | Yleinen saatavuus |
---|---|---|
Järjestelmänvalvojille, tekijöille, markkinoijille tai analyytikoille automaattisesti | - | 1. lokakuuta 2020 |
Toiminnon tiedot
SaaS (ohjelmisto palveluna) -ympäristössä sovelluksia ei yleensä suoriteta erikseen vaan niitä käytetään yhdessä muiden palvelujen kanssa.
Osa Business Central -laajennuksista lähettää verkkopalvelukutsuja muihin kuin Business Central -palveluihin. Yksi laajennus voi esimerkiksi kutsua Azure-tallennuksen lukemaan tai kirjoittamaan blob-objekteja. Toinen laajennus voi puolestaan kutsua laajennuksen julkaisijan verkkopalvelun suorittamaan toiminnon.
Nämä verkkopalvelukutsut yleensä todennetaan, joten laajennuksen kutsussa on oltava tunnistetieto. Toinen palvelu voi hyväksyä tai hylätä kutsun tunnistetietojen avulla. Tunnistetiedot ovatkin laajennuksen eräänlainen salainen koodi. Salaista koodia ei saa kertoa asiakkaille, kumppaneille eikä kenellekään muulle. Miten laajennus siis saa salaisen koodin? Azure Key Vault toimii tässä välikätenä. Azure Key Vault on pilvipalvelu, johon salaiset koodit voidaan tallentaa turvallisesti. Se on salaisten koodien keskitetty tallennustila, jonka avulla voi hallita salaisten koodien käyttöä ja jakelua.
Tässä versiossa otetaan käyttöön mahdollisuus, jolla sovelluskehittäjät voivat luoda omat salaiset koodinsa omassa tilauksessa luodulla Azure Key Vault -tilillä. Azure Key Vault -tili voidaan sitten määrittää sovelluksen app.json-tiedostossa. Kun Key Vault on määritetty, Business Central Online -palvelu antaa nyt sovelluksen koodin lukea salaiset koodit säilöstä koodia suoritettaessa. Muut samaan ympäristöön asennetut sovellukset eivät voi käyttää näitä salaisia koodeja.
Tämä ominaisuus on saatavana Business Central Onlinessa kaikki sovelluksiin, jotka on rekisteröity AppSourcessa. (Käyttöönottoon liittyy myös muita vaiheita.) Se ei ole saatavana vuokraajakohtaisissa laajennuksissa ja kehittäjän laajennuksissa (eli laajennuksissa, jotka julkaistaan suoraan Visual Studio Codesta eristysympäristöön).
Tätä toimintoa tuetaan myös paikallisissa Business Central -ympäristöissä.
Kiitos ideasta
Kiitos tämän idean lähettämisestä. Kuuntelimme asiakkaidemme ideoita sekä niihin liittyviä kommentteja ja äänestyksiä, jotta voimme päättää, mitä tuotteen julkaisusuunnitelmaan lisätään.
Katso myös
Sovellusten Key Vaultien käyttäminen Business Centralin laajennusten kanssa (dokumentaatio)